For the academic year 2023-2024, the average tuition & fees of Colleges in Danville, Virginia is $4,848 for in-state and $21,709 for out-of-state. (last update: 5/10/2024)
Colleges in Danville, Virginia ' tuition & fees are higher than the 2024 national average, which is $7,162 for in-state and $19,335 for out-of-state students. You can check the 5-year tuition Inflation of Colleges in Danville, Virginia . In addition, you can check the tuition & fees by school type that you want.
Averett University has the most expensive tuition & fees of $38,550 and Danville Community College has the lowest tuition & fees of $10,851 among Colleges in Danville, Virginia .
The average itemized cost for Colleges in Danville, Virginia is as follows.
- Tuition & Fees is $4,848 for state residents and $21,709 for out-of-state.
- Cost per credit hour is $158 for state residents and $969 for out-of-state.
- Boos & supplies cost is $1,500.
- Living cost is $13,016 (on-campus), $9,746 (off-campus).
